Strengths:    
Does everything well (climbing, descending, singletrack)
Comfortable (ah, titanium) yet stiff
Light!
Beautiful welds
Great industrial looks


Weaknesses:    
None (if you can afford the price tag)


Bottom Line:   
In this day of dual suspension, how refreshing to fond the perfect bike that does everything so well without beating you up! Race, ride all day, go singletrack shredding, blast down fire roads... Forget about the bike and concentrate on your riding, get a Fury!
